ASP.NET
im folgenden Video wird alles korrekt dargestellt, so wie wir es kennen und täglich erleben. Beim Lösen der Aufgabe ist ASP.NET der klare Geschwindigkeits Sieger. Der zweite Test ist natürlich unseriös. Ein Speak-Friend Entwickler hätte ASP.NET sicher klar an die Spitze gesetzt. [mehr auf Betterwebapp.com ] [via Dariusz quatscht]
posted @ Mittwoch, 7. Mai 2008 16:34 | Feedback(0) |
Filed Under [
ASP.NET
Unterhaltung
]
Für die Umsetzung einer ,mehrsprachigen Seite, möchten wir für jede Sprache eine eigene Subdomain verwenden. Also: www.domain.org (default Sprache) en.domain.org es.domain.org und noch 30 weitere :-) Beim Wechsel der Sprache erfolgt eine Redirect auf die entsprechende Subdomain. Beim Rederict auf eine andere Domain, geht in ASP.NET die aktuelle Session verloren. Grund, die aktuelle SessionId wird von ASP.NET, sofern nicht "Cookieless", in einem Cookie gespeichert. Per default wird als Cookie Domain, die aktuelle Domain, inklusive...
posted @ Dienstag, 18. März 2008 03:29 | Feedback(0) |
Filed Under [
ASP.NET
]
Microsoft MVC beschreitet einen alternativen Web Anwendungen mit ASP.NET Webseiten zu entwickeln. Der Name ist Programm, Model, View und Controller werden vollwertige Entitäten. Folgendes Video bietet eine kurze musikalische Einführung :-)
Das WebForm Model soll nicht abgelöst werden, sondern lediglich durch eine eigenständig supportete Lösung ergänzt werden. WebForm und MVC Controls (die erst noch entwickelt werden müssen) werden nicht kompatibel sein. Konzepte wie ViewState und den damit verbunden Zugriff auf die vom Benutzer manipulierten Daten über Controls kennt das MVC Framework nicht.
Der Einsatz von MS-MVC sollte also nicht Paradigma sein, sondern wohl überlegt. In Szenarien die eine große Anzahl von...
posted @ Sonntag, 25. November 2007 02:13 | Feedback(0) |
Filed Under [
.NET
ASP.NET
Unterhaltung
]
Es lebe die Informationsrevolution. Tausende von wunderbaren OpenSouce Webanwendungen aus allen nur erdenklichen Segmenten warten darauf verwendet zu werden. Ob ein Content Management System mit hunderten von Komponenten, eine Enterprise fähige Shop-Lösung oder eine Project Management Werkzeug für Entwickler inklusive Versionskontrolsystem Zugriff alles ist verfügbar.
Doch wie lange dauert es von der Idee, bis zur Umsetzung? Hier ein einfaches Beispiel. Wir benötigen eine Domain, 2 Email-Accounts, eine Präsentationseite mit CMS Eigenschaften, einen Blog und wir wollen alle Inhalte editieren können. Hier die Zeiten:
Domain registrieren 10min.
Emails einrichten 10min.
...
posted @ Freitag, 19. Oktober 2007 02:29 | Feedback(0) |
Filed Under [
ASP.NET
Produktivität
]
Es geschah an einen Dienstag. Die neue Buzzword-Ready Web 2.0 App war am Freitag zuvor nach 4 Monaten harter Arbeit online gegangen. Zur Feier des Tages wurde abends beim Italiener eine Flasche Wein geordert. Es war der erste freie Abend nach vielen Wochen. Der Wein wirkte sofort, für untrainierte ist ein Rausch preiswerter und preiswert ist gut, wenn man sich darauf einstellt ein junges Produkt langsam am Mark zu etablieren und jeder ausgegebene Euro der Firma gehört, nicht einer Bank oder einem Venture Capitalisten.
Die ersten 4 Tage waren ruhig verlaufen. Wie erwartet registrierten sich nur wenige Benutzer, denn...
posted @ Sonntag, 7. Oktober 2007 04:44 | Feedback(0) |
Filed Under [
ASP.NET
MS-SQL Server
WEB 2.0
Web Applikationen
]
Manchmal macht da macht ASP.NET AJAX wirklich glücklich. Da ist mit wenig Zeit und deklarativem Code ein Update Panel platziert, ein Calendar Control poppt auf und während des partiellen Updates dreht sich fröhlich ein Fortschritts Symbol.
Dann gibt es wieder Momente da wünsche ich mich weit weg von dieser monströsen Abstraktion. Da träume ich vom Arbeiten auf dem vorhandenen DOM. Da wünsche ich mir dass ich mich für die Prototype script.aculo.us Kombi oder die YUI entschieden hätte. Wo die Abstraktion, der Abstraktion eines von der Sache her trivialen Models mir nicht im Wege steht. Klar mir fehlt gerade nichts weiter als...
posted @ Donnerstag, 30. August 2007 06:31 | Feedback(0) |
Filed Under [
ASP.NET
]
Nach dem die "Browser Kriege" wohl entgültig vorüber sind und selbst Microsoft für Safari, Opera und Firefox entwickelt (ASP.NET AJAX, Silverlight) scheint das nächste Schlachtfeld wohl die Browser-Plugin Welt zu sein.
Silverlight und Apollo haben das Zeug den Desktop zu ersetzen und den Browser als Platform noch weiter zu etablieren. Was sich heute mit Browser basierten Anwendungen andeutet scheint nur der Beginn einer Verdrängung der klassischen Betriebsysteme als Platform für Software zu sein.
Heute schon haben die meisten eine Vielzahl von Betriebsystemen im Gebrauch (für Handy, PC, Navi, Spielkonsole etc.) und es werden sicherlich mehr. Microsoft Automotive wird vermutlich nicht...
posted @ Mittwoch, 30. Mai 2007 00:51 | Feedback(1) |
Filed Under [
ASP.NET
WEB 2.0
]
Michael Mahemoff zählt 210 Ajax Frameworks. 79 davon sind pur client-seitig, 131 sind server-seitig. Er zählt erstaunliche 19 Ajax Frameworks für ASP.NET.
posted @ Donnerstag, 24. Mai 2007 01:07 | Feedback(0) |
Filed Under [
.NET
ASP.NET
WEB 2.0
]
Bisher glaubte ich, dass die einzige wirkliche Sprache des .NET frameworks c# sei. VB.NET war für mich bestenfalls eine Pflichtleistung Microsofts für die Unverbesserlichen. Das Konzept der CLR, eine Ausführumgebung für jede beliebige Sprache zu sein, empfand ich als ausserodentlich gutes Marketing. Natürlich ist die CLR technisch schön. Die Idee ist elegant. Aber für die Praxis? Ich meine, wer benötigt denn IronPython oder die PHP-CLR Phalanger, die populäreren Vertreter der vielen (hundert?) CLR Sprachen. In den letzten vier Jahren mit c# habe ich nur wenig die dynamische Typisierung PHPs vermisst. Die immer wiederkehrende Diskussion, statische Typisierung vs. dynamische Typisierung, wurde auch in der x-ten Version nicht spannender. Ruby, Python oder...
posted @ Sonntag, 13. Mai 2007 03:41 | Feedback(0) |
Filed Under [
.NET
ASP.NET
Software-Entwicklung
]
Schon heute mag ich mir entwickeln ohne Resharper von Jetbains gar nich mehr vorstellen. Soviele wunderbare Features, Hier die Suche! Man beachte das Tabs unterstützt werden. Das Fenster selbst wird durch ALT F7 kontext sensitiv aufgerufen und mit ALT Pfeil Hoch/Runter läst sich navigieren, ohne das es nötig ist ein einziges Mal die Hände von der Tastatur nehmen zu müssen. Die nächste Version die jetzt schon als EAP (Early Access Programm) verfügbar ist verspricht ein weiters Feature das ich wohl ständig verwenden werden: Ein sinnvolle To-Do verwaltung. Eigentlich etwas das man schon von Visual Studio hätte erwarten können. Hier mehr darüber und einige Screenshoots:...
posted @ Freitag, 20. April 2007 21:44 | Feedback(0) |
Filed Under [
ASP.NET
]
Ein Image Button in ASP.NET feuert keinen onClick event - wenn das in "ImageUrl" spezifizierte Bild nicht exisitiert. Wicked. Wobei die Rahmenkonditionen wahrscheinlich nicht Standard sind. Es handelt sich um eine ASP.NET 2.0 Web Application und keine Web Site. Web Applications waren zunächst eine Standalone Erweiterung von Visual Studio und sind nun Teil des Visual Studio Service Packs (SP 1). (robert)
posted @ Freitag, 20. April 2007 17:57 | Feedback(0) |
Filed Under [
ASP.NET
Subtext
]
Subtext ist die Open Source Blog Engine unserer Wahl. Subtext basiert(e) auf den Sourcen von .Text, deren Entwickler sich dem kommerziellen „Community Server“ widmeten – welcher heute so illustre Seiten wie ASP.NET, MSNBC Blogs oder den Windows Vista Blog betreibt. Die ganze Geschichte ist hier zu finden: "Announcing Subtext, A Fork Of .TEXT For Your Blogging Pleasure" Aber zum Eigentlichen – das aktivieren von TrackBacks für Subtext: Der Grund dafür das Subtext bei unserer Erstinstallation nicht bereit war einen TrackBack Ping zu verschicken ist das, als Medium Trust, eingestellte Trust Level. Einer Webseite, die unter Medium Trust läuft ist es nicht...
posted @ Freitag, 20. April 2007 00:52 | Feedback(0) |
Filed Under [
ASP.NET
Subtext
]
Das beliebte, begehrte und freie ASP.NET Content Management System plant seine Zukunft, wenn auch in kleinen Schritten:
Ein guter Beginn ist solide Plannung, im Cuyahoga-Wiki sammeln sich daher erste Ideen: Wiki Ideen Pool. (robert)
posted @ Montag, 16. April 2007 20:28 | Feedback(0) |
Filed Under [
ASP.NET
Cuyahoga
]